Dominating CCTV Installation: From Wiring to Configuration
Successfully installing a CCTV system involves more than just mounting cameras; it's a meticulous process that demands expertise in both cabling and configuration. Begin by laying the coaxial or network cables, ensuring they are firmly attached to each camera and DVR. Next, read more link the power supply to your cameras and DVR, double-checking for any loose connections. Once the physical structure is complete, move on to configuration. This crucial step involves identifying each camera's field of view, optimizing motion detection settings, and setting recording schedules. By mastering these steps, you can ensure your CCTV system delivers clear footage and reliable security.
